In November, exports of Hong Kong declined by 5.3%

December 31, 2008 – 11:51 pm

According to the latest data of the Department of Statistics of China Special Administrative Region (SAR) of Hong Kong (Hong Kong), Hong Kong exports in November amounted to 231.2 billion HK dollars and a decrease of 5.3% year on year, imports — 239.3 mlrd.gonkongskih dollars (a decrease of 7.9%), reported Xinhua.

In November, the volume of re-export of Hong Kong SAR amounted to 224.3 billion HK dollars (a decrease of 4.1% ), And exports of goods HK production – 6.9 billion (a decline of 31.5%). In the 11 months of the year, exports of Hong Kong increased by 6.6%, imports grew by 7.6% YoY.

representative of the administration of ATS noted that the global economic slowdown had an adverse impact on global trade , In connection with the situation in the area of exports to Hong Kong in the near future will not inspire optimism.
